Discover the Tropical Charm of Ko Kradan, Trang

Ko Kradan, nestled in the Andaman Sea off the coast of Trang, Thailand, is a breathtaking tropical oasis known for its crystal-clear waters and pristine beaches. This slice of paradise offers a tranquil escape, with soft white sands and lush greenery enveloping visitors in a serene natural embrace. Its unique beauty is marked by a spectacular coastline, perfect for snorkeling and exploring vibrant coral reefs teeming with marine life.

The island is a part of Hat Chao Mai National Park, enhancing its environmental significance as a protected area that shelters diverse flora and fauna. Unlike more developed islands, Ko Kradan remains blissfully untamed, offering uninterrupted natural vistas and solitude. With no roads or major developments, it invites travelers to disconnect and enjoy the simplicity of island life.

A historical note adds to its charm: local folklore speaks of Ko Kradan being a favored hideaway for pirates seeking refuge. Today, it invites visitors to explore its waters, forests, and the stunning limestone formations that frame its vistas. Experience Tropical Paradise: Ko Kradan

  • Special Features: Explore Ko Kradan, part of Hat Chao Mai National Park in Thailand, known for snorkeling and kayaking amidst vibrant marine life and tranquil beaches. Accessible by boat, this island offers peace and adventure with a coastal charm.
  • Visitor Tips: Best time to visit is during November to April. Bring adequate water, appropriate outdoor gear, and camera.
  • Directions: Ko Kradan, Ko Libong, Trang, Thailand
